The CFP MSA Group Releases CFP8 Specifications for First Generation 400Gb/s Interoperable Interface


LOS ANGELES, March 20, 2017 /PRNewswire/ -- The CFP Multi-Source Agreement (MSA) Group, consisting of Finisar, Foxconn Interconnect Technology, Fujitsu Optical Components, Lumentum, NeoPhotonics, Oclaro and Sumitomo Electric Industries, today announced the official release of CFP8 Hardware Rev. 1.0 specifications. The CFP8 form factor is expected to drive the first generation of interoperable 400Gb/s optical interfaces enabling a major leap in bandwidth for telecommunications, datacenters and enterprise applications. The CFP8 specifications document is now available at the CFP Multi-Source Agreement (MSA) website: www.cfp-msa.org.

"The CFP8 form factor is a critical requirement for early adopters of 400 Gb/s, with field trials using CFP8 modules now beginning." said Dr. Vladimir Kozlov, Founder and Principal Analyst at LightCounting Market Research. "We expect 400Gb/s deployment to ramp in 2018, first in core network applications such as client interfaces on routers and transport equipment, followed by cloud data centers."

About CFP8 Transceivers


The CFP8 modules support IEEE standards including optical 400GBASE-SR16, -FR8, -LR8 and electrical 400GAUI-16 and 400GAUI-8 802.3bs specifications, and feature a maximum transmission length of 10km. The module size is slightly smaller than CFP2, at 40 mm x 102 mm x 9.5 mm with similar excellent thermal performance. Its high-density 124-pin connector is compatible with future 800Gb/s applications.
